Farmers hit out at public-sector unions

Farmers have strongly criticised union leaders involved in today's public-sector strike, claiming they are "living in cloud-cuckoo land".

IFA president Padraig Walshe says some political and union leaders are misleading the public into believing there is a "crock of gold" in the private sector that can be tapped to meet the shortfall in the public finances.

He says the average farm income is now just €13,000 - one quarter of the average salary in the public sector.
